Top 5 3D Realistic Games Performance in Colombia: Q2 2021
Explore the performance of the top 5 3D realistic games in Colombia during Q2 2021,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users as reported by Sensor Tower.
During the second quarter of 2021, the top 5 3D realistic games in Colombia saw varying levels of success across weekly downloads, revenue, and active user metrics, as reported by Sensor Tower. Here's an overview of their performance.
Free Fire maintained strong weekly downloads, peaking at around 112K in early April and early June. The game also registered a notable increase in weekly revenue, reaching nearly $40K by the end of June. Active user numbers hovered around 3.8M to 4.7M, showing significant player engagement.
Sniper 3D:Gun Shooting Games experienced a steady rise in weekly downloads, peaking at approximately 73K in late June. The game’s weekly revenue remained relatively stable, averaging around $1.1K to $1.3K. Active users saw a gradual increase, reaching over 400K towards the end of the quarter.
Call of Duty: Mobile Season 8 had consistent weekly downloads, with figures ranging from 26K to 36K. Weekly revenue saw a peak of around $32K in mid-April. Active users fluctuated between 600K and 720K, indicating a robust player base throughout the quarter.
Soccer Superstar showed a steady increase in weekly downloads, culminating at approximately 46K by the end of June. The game's weekly active users also saw growth, reaching over 211K. Revenue remained minimal, with occasional spikes up to $27.
Real Bike Racing had varying weekly downloads, peaking at around 39K in mid-April. Active users ranged from 70K to 113K, with a peak in late April. The game did not report any significant weekly revenue during this period.
